What is a Robot Vacuum Cleaner with Auto Empty?
A robot vacuum is a self-operating device designed to autonomously tidy numerous flooring types. Geared up with sensors and smart navigation software, these gadgets traverse your home, selecting up dirt, dust, and particles. The innovative auto-empty function permits the vacuum to deposit its gathered waste into a base station, eliminating the requirement for regular manual emptying.

Although extremely practical, these vacuum cleaners come with a couple of downsides that potential buyers should think about:

Higher Cost: Robot vacuums with auto-empty capabilities are typically more costly than their standard equivalents.

Bulkiness of Base Stations: The base station required for the auto-empty function can occupy significant area in a space.

Regular Replacement of Bags: Users must keep track of and replace the larger dust bags regularly, which can cause continuous costs.

Advanced Setup Required: Initial setup of sophisticated features and Wi-Fi connectivity can be made complex for some users.
